top of page

Emerge Blog

Demystifying Blockchain: Smart Contracts and their Role in the Web3 Ecosystem

The tech world is buzzing with terms like "blockchain", "cryptocurrencies", and "decentralized finance". But among these buzzwords, one term that truly stands out is "smart contracts". This revolutionary concept is central to the Web3 ecosystem and is redefining how we conduct transactions. Let's reveal what smart contracts are and their significance in the Web3 world.

What Are Smart Contracts?

In simple terms, a smart contract is a self-executing contract with the terms of the agreement directly written into lines of code. Smart contracts exist across a decentralized blockchain network, which ensures they are transparent, traceable, and irreversible. The concept was first proposed by Nick Szabo, a legal scholar, and cryptographer, in 1994, but it wasn't until the creation of Ethereum in 2015 that smart contracts became a reality.

Smart contracts function on an "if-then" premise. When a pre-set condition is met, the smart contract automatically carries out the specified action. This eliminates the need for a middleman, thus saving time and reducing the risk of fraud or non-compliance.

Uses of Smart Contracts in the Web3 Ecosystem

Decentralized Finance (DeFi)

Decentralized Finance, or DeFi, is a prominent application of smart contracts. DeFi applications use smart contracts to automate complex financial transactions, from lending and borrowing to insurance and derivatives. These applications provide financial services that are open to anyone with an internet connection, creating a more inclusive financial system.


Smart contracts have enabled the tokenization of both tangible and intangible assets on the blockchain. This includes everything from real estate and artworks to intellectual property rights. These tokens can then be traded on blockchain platforms, providing a new level of liquidity to previously illiquid assets.

Initial Coin Offerings (ICOs)

Smart contracts have revolutionized the way start-ups raise capital. Through Initial Coin Offerings (ICOs), projects can issue tokens, often representing a stake in the project or usage within the project's ecosystem. The issuance, distribution, and management of these tokens are automated through smart contracts.

Supply Chain Management

Smart contracts offer a transparent and efficient way to track goods as they move through a supply chain. Each movement of goods can trigger a smart contract, automatically updating the blockchain with the latest information. This can reduce fraud, increase efficiency, and improve accountability in supply chains.


In the context of Decentralized Autonomous Organizations (DAOs), smart contracts play a crucial role. They allow for the automation of decision-making processes and ensure transparency and immutability of these decisions.

The Potential and Challenges of Smart Contracts

The potential of smart contracts is immense. By eliminating intermediaries, they can make processes more efficient, transparent, and democratic. But like any new technology, smart contracts also come with challenges.

The code of a smart contract is immutable once it's deployed, which means any bugs or vulnerabilities in the code can't be easily fixed. This has led to notable hacks, such as the DAO hack in 2016. Moreover, the legal status of smart contracts is still unclear in many jurisdictions, which could lead to complications in case of disputes.


In the rapidly evolving Web3 ecosystem, smart contracts are proving to be a game-changer. They're redefining what's possible in sectors ranging from finance to supply chain management, and more. As we venture further into the decentralized digital future, the significance of understanding and leveraging smart contracts will only grow. With every new technology comes new opportunities and challenges, and smart contracts are no exception. For those ready to embrace the change, the smart contracts revolution could be the next big leap.


Os comentários foram desativados.
bottom of page